Mother to Mother: Advocacy, Identity, and the Power of Community

In this episode, Lamar and Terisha Lee welcome Salina Miller, a passionate advocate for families with disabilities. They discuss Selena's journey into ministry, her experiences in the black church, and the challenges faced in disability ministry. Salina shares her insights on the importance of community and support for families, leading to her initiative, Mother to Mother, which aims to provide a safe space for parents and caregivers. The conversation emphasizes the need for inclusion and the ongoing mission to support families in their journey. In this conversation, the speakers discuss motherhood's challenges and triumphs, particularly in raising children with disabilities. They explore the importance of community support, the unique challenges faced by Black women in advocacy, and the need for cultural sensitivity in caregiving. The discussion highlights the emotional journey of caregivers and the significance of finding one's voice and identity in a predominantly white space. The speakers also emphasize the importance of bravery in their daily lives and the need for a supportive community.
